What is the difference between From Home Escrow Analyst vs From Home Title Examiner?

AspectFrom Home Escrow AnalystFrom Home Title Examiner
Required CredentialsReal estate or escrow certifications, sometimes a licenseTitle insurance licensing, real estate or legal background
Work EnvironmentRemote, primarily administrative and review tasksRemote, research and review of property titles
Employer & Industry UsageTitle companies, escrow firms, banksTitle insurance companies, legal firms, real estate agencies

While both roles involve real estate transactions and require knowledge of property documents, From Home Escrow Analysts focus on managing escrow accounts and ensuring smooth closing processes. In contrast, From Home Title Examiners specialize in researching property titles to verify ownership and identify liens. Both roles are remote, require relevant certifications, and are vital in real estate transactions, but they focus on different aspects of the process.

Job Purpose & Scope

Responsible for supporting the Community Bank lending staff with excellent customer service and operational integrity by establishing escrow accounts on the core banking system, reviewing and processing escrow analysis statements, and disbursing real estate tax and insurance payments.  Also provides support in establishing escrow accounts on new loans and researching and solving inquiries from the community bank lending staff.


Essential Job Functions
  1. Performs responsibilities in a professional and accurate manner, according to Bank policies, procedures, and established compliance regulations.

  2. Serves as primary point of contact for insurance agents and taxing authorities related to escrowed loans.

  3. Establishes, maintains, and monitors escrow accounts and escrow payments.

  4. Reviews and disburses payment of escrow related invoices, including researching and problem-solving related to such disbursements.

  5. Prepares correspondence to customers regarding changes to their escrow account.

  6. Reviews and processes escrow analysis statements, answering questions and solving problems relating to statements.

  7. Adheres to all Bank policy and procedures and federal regulations relating to escrow.

  8. Utilizes core software to its full potential to service escrow accounts.

  9. Responds to requests and questions from the Community Bank lending staff.

  10. Handles customer calls and researches items for problem resolution.

  11. Scans and links escrow related documentation to the loan file.

  12. Ensures data input is accomplished correctly and efficiently.

  13. Maintains customer confidentiality at all times.

  14. Completes all required training by assigned deadlines.

  15. Maintains good attendance and punctuality to work.

  16. May complete additional duties as assigned.
